LHP Posted September 13, 2006 #2 Share Posted September 13, 2006 We have cruised with 4 folks in this type of cabin many times (twice on the Holiday). They will bring in a cot that is not the old "fold in the middle" uncomfortable kind. It is on a stationary frame and a nice mattress. It literally slips partly under the vanity and works out very well. Some people book cabins for 4 with 2 uppers, but we have a special needs child and (since hubby has a CPAP machine and can't sleep up there...and I refuse to) ... we always use the one upper with a cot arrangement. My oldest son is 6" 3" and he sleeps in the upper and my youngest son is 5' 7" and he sleeps comfortably on the cot. Have a great cruise!!!
